Yesterday I visited Hillbrow at The Sentinel flats. When I arrived, I signed in with security using my passport, and I left it with them. Later, when I came back to collect it, the passport was missing.

 

 

 

Security told me that a man had come claiming he was sent by his brother to collect the passport. The security guards did not properly check if he was the real owner, and they gave it to him.

 

The man then sold my passport to some Nigerians. He was later found and first claimed he took the passport by mistake and had sent it to his brother in Boksburg. He asked to be given time to go and fetch it this morning.

 

 

 

 

However, today he stopped answering calls. Luckily, we managed to catch him and took him back to the flats. After questioning him strongly, he finally revealed where the passport had been sold. We went there and managed to recover it.

 

 

 

 

I am sharing this so others can be careful.

Cyber Liability Insurance: Protection From Digital Risk

Small businesses face growing cyber risks, including phishing, ransomware, data breaches, and email compromise. Cyber liability insurance helps cover costs after a cyberattack.

A cyber insurance policy may help pay for investigation, legal fees, customer notification, credit monitoring, ransomware response, and business interruption.

Why Small Businesses Need Cyber Insurance

Hackers often target small businesses because they may have weaker security controls. A single breach can damage reputation and create expensive recovery costs.

Businesses that store customer data, accept online payments, or use email should consider coverage.

What to Compare

When comparing cyber insurance quotes, review coverage limits, exclusions, deductible amounts, ransomware coverage, and security requirements.

Conclusion

Cyber liability insurance is an important part of modern business protection. It can help reduce financial damage after a data breach or cyberattack.

Globalization and Its Impact on World Economies

Globalization refers to the increasing interconnectedness of countries through trade, technology, communication, and cultural exchange. Advances in transportation, internet technology, and international business have accelerated globalization, allowing goods, services, and information to move more freely across borders.

One major advantage of globalization is economic growth. International trade allows countries to access larger markets, attract foreign investment, and create employment opportunities. Businesses can source materials and labor from different countries while consumers benefit from greater product variety and competitive pricing.

Technology has played a major role in globalization by enabling instant communication and digital commerce. Companies can operate internationally using cloud computing, online marketing, and global supply chain systems. Social media and streaming platforms have also contributed to cultural exchange and international collaboration.

However, globalization also creates challenges such as economic inequality, environmental concerns, and job displacement in certain industries. Some critics argue that multinational corporations may exploit low-cost labor markets while weakening local industries. Trade disputes and economic dependence between nations can also create political tensions.

Experts believe globalization will continue shaping international economies and societies in the future. Balancing economic growth, social responsibility, and environmental sustainability remains essential for ensuring globalization benefits people worldwide.
